Stephen Plantholt is a scholar working on Cardiology and Cardiovascular Medicine, General Health Professions and Radiology, Nuclear Medicine and Imaging. According to data from OpenAlex, Stephen Plantholt has authored 9 papers receiving a total of 244 indexed citations (citations by other indexed papers that have themselves been cited), including 5 papers in Cardiology and Cardiovascular Medicine, 2 papers in General Health Professions and 2 papers in Radiology, Nuclear Medicine and Imaging. Recurrent topics in Stephen Plantholt's work include Healthcare Policy and Management (2 papers), Patient Satisfaction in Healthcare (2 papers) and Acute Myocardial Infarction Research (2 papers). Stephen Plantholt is often cited by papers focused on Healthcare Policy and Management (2 papers), Patient Satisfaction in Healthcare (2 papers) and Acute Myocardial Infarction Research (2 papers). Stephen Plantholt collaborates with scholars based in United States. Stephen Plantholt's co-authors include Michael Rubinstein, Melanie Arthur, Thomas A. LaVeist, Judd E. Hollander, Abhinav Chandra, W. Frank Peacock, Richard M. Nowak, T. Glynn, Nathan I. Shapiro and Jon W. Schrock and has published in prestigious journals such as Journal of the American College of Cardiology, International Journal of Cardiology and Health Services Research.
